Originally Posted by Clipper801
Similar situation and wonder CX's practice on this.

Flying on a discount business class ticket.

Outbound currently booked on the 1:30AM flight YYZ-HKG on a Sunday morning.

Want to move to the 3:30PM flight on Saturday afternoon.

Will CX likely be willing to do it without a charge? Both flights are currently showing J9 on KVS, so probably not full.

Thanks for sharing your experience.
If your first outbound sector is YYZ-HKG and you haven't used your ticket yet, then no changes are permitted as this is considered as a cancellation. If you change your date, then you will be buying a new ticket based on what current fare is.

If this is your return, then changes and change fee will be applicable based on your fare rules.
